Job Summary
The Audio Visual (AV) Manager at Fairmont Riyadh is responsible for leading all audio-visual operations across the hotel, ensuring exceptional technical support for meetings, conferences, weddings, corporate events, and in-house activities. This role oversees AV planning, setup, execution, maintenance, and team management while upholding Fairmont's standards of excellence, guest satisfaction, and operational efficiency.
Key Responsibilities
1. AV Operations & Event Delivery
- Oversee daily AV operations for all meeting rooms, ballrooms, restaurants, and outdoor venues.
- Conduct pre-event assessments to determine AV requirements based on client expectations and event specifications.
- Lead the setup, calibration, testing, and live operation of audio systems, video displays, projectors, LED walls, lighting rigs, and live streaming equipment.
- Provide onsite technical support during events to ensure seamless client experience.
- Coordinate with Banquet, Events, Sales, and IT teams to ensure flawless execution and service flow.
2. Guest & Client Service Excellence
- Work closely with event planners, wedding coordinators, and corporate clients to translate their AV needs into operational plans.
- Attend pre-con meetings to confirm technical requirements, logistics, and timelines.
- Provide professional recommendations on AV solutions aligned with Fairmont service standards.
- Ensure prompt response to guest requests and technical issues during events.
3. Team Leadership & Training
- Lead, train, schedule, and supervise AV technicians and support staff.
- Conduct regular technical training on equipment operation, safety, and guest service etiquette.
- Perform performance evaluations, development plans, and coaching sessions.
- Ensure team compliance with hotel policies, safety regulations, and brand standards.
4. Equipment Management & Maintenance
- Maintain an accurate inventory of all AV equipment, cables, tools, and accessories.
- Implement preventive maintenance programs for audio, visual, lighting, and control systems.
- Ensure equipment is always event-readyclean, functional, and safely stored.
- Coordinate repairs or replacements with Engineering and external vendors when necessary.
5. Financial & Administrative Duties
- Prepare and manage the AV department's operating budget, including forecasting and cost control.
- Create AV quotations for events and ensure accurate billing and cost allocation.
- Maintain proper documentation of setups, equipment usage, and event reports.
- Recommend new technologies, upgrades, and improvements that align with evolving guest needs.
6. Health, Safety & Compliance
- Ensure all AV operations comply with hotel safety standards and Saudi regulations.
- Train the team on safe use of electrical equipment, rigging, and lifting procedures.
- Monitor work areas to ensure cleanliness, cable safety, and hazard-free setups.
Qualifications:
- Bachelor's degree in Audio Visual Technology, Engineering, Communications, or related field (preferred).
- Minimum 36 years of AV experience in luxury hospitality, events, or convention facilities; at least 2 years in a supervisory or managerial role.
- Strong technical expertise in:
- Digital audio systems & mixers
- Video switching, LED screens, projectors
- Event lighting & DMX control
- Video conferencing platforms
- Live streaming setups
- Excellent interpersonal, presentation, and client-handling skills.
- Strong leadership capabilities with the ability to train and motivate a diverse team.
- Ability to work long hours, weekends, and event-driven schedules.
- Familiarity with Fairmont/Accor brand standards is a strong advantage.
